CHRYSLER TOWN AND COUNTRY 2006 4.G Owners Manual FF/TUNE/RW
Press FF (Fast Forward) and the CD player will begin to 
fast forward until FF is released. The RW ( Reverse)
button works in a similar manner.

CHRYSLER TOWN AND COUNTRY 2006 4.G Owners Manual Time Button
Press this button to change the display from elapsed CD 
playing time to time of day.

CHRYSLER TOWN AND COUNTRY 2006 4.G Owners Manual CD Diagnostic Indicators
When driving over a very rough road, the CD player may 
skip momentarily. Skipping will not damage the disc or
the player, and play will resume automatically.
